Product Description

From the Manufacturer

The fairy tale continues! Everyone's favorite ogre must now face his greatest challenge of all...his in-laws! Shrek and Princess Fiona return from their honeymoon to find an invitation to visit Fiona's parents, King and Queen of the Kingdom of Far, Far Away. The happy couple ventures off with Donkey for a whole new adventure! Awesome castle playset features secret passageways, a transformation tower and removable castle turrets! Escape behind moving bookcases! Hop a ride aboard the awesome battle wagon! Whatever you do, avoid the "milk" firing cappuccino machine! Includes Far, Far Away Castle, Shrek, Puss in Boots, Princess Fiona, Ogress Fiona, 2 knights and Giant Gingerbread Man figures, battle wagon, cappuccino launcher and instructions. Ages 4 and up.

2.0 out of 5 stars Pretty in the box, but what a nightmare!, August 22, 2004

My 5 year old Son loves Shrek, and a friend bought him the potion playset for his birthday. It was just a little thing, but he enjoyed it so much I went out to buy the castle. Well, I made a mistake! It looked so nice in the box, and with all the features like trap doors, stairway, secret passages, I thought I was buying the ultimate playset to jarr his imagination. Sadly most of your imaginative energy is wasted trying to find ways to keep the pieces connected, keep it standing etc. I even reaaranged it in diffrent ways to see if it be more sturdy (Interlocked the sets,tried different angles, etc) nothing. If it wasnt for the things it can do, i would say it was a total peoce of junk. My son was happy just playing with the back part pf the castle, with the transformation rooms and trap doors. NOTE*** It looks as though the castle piece with the towers and drawbridge is supposed to somehow connect to the rest of the castle, when in reality, it just sits in front of it, and only looks good from the front. Its useless otherwise, and the little snap on pieces fall off constantly, not to mention it tips over at the slightest vibration.The Drawbridge doesn't even do anything! If you still insist on buying this toy, I would suggest just keeping this piece in the box and forgetting about it, or just using it for display. On the other hand, any Shrek collecter would be thrilled with this, like I said, for display only, as long as they don't let any little hands play with it!

3.0 out of 5 stars Castle is not durable, July 4, 2004

The castle is not durable at all, you spend much of play time trying to keep the castle from leaning or falling over. The gingerbread man paint is starting to fade after only 3 weeks. Disappointing and frustrating toy. Not worth the money!!
